Product Overview

The BB640 is a Silicon Variable Capacitance Diode designed for VHF TV and VTR tuners. It features a Pb-free (RoHS compliant) package, making it suitable for modern electronic applications. This diode offers precise capacitance control across various voltage and frequency ranges, essential for tuner performance.

Product Attributes

  • Brand: Infineon Technologies
  • Type: Silicon Variable Capacitance Diode
  • Package: SOD323
  • Marking: red
  • Compliance: Pb-free (RoHS compliant)

Technical Specifications

Parameter Symbol Value Unit Notes
Maximum Ratings at TA = 25C, unless otherwise specified
Diode reverse voltage VR 30 V
Peak reverse voltage VRM 35 V (R 5k)
Forward current IF 20 mA
Operating temperature range Top -55 ... 150 C
Storage temperature Tstg -55 ... 150 C
